We organise as a group for tackle. & buy bulk hooks 6/0 - 10/0, a few years we made a few hundred 1/4 - 1/2 lb sinkers but recently we have been buying these too.
Take your own rods & reels, I use 24kg overhead gear for just about all my fishing up there, from trolling to bottom bashing. alot of the other guys use alveys & spinners too.
Id suggest 15lb line as an absoute minimum.
